Starting from a kneeling position removes the ability to use the calves and ankles to help generate the jump, forcing the glutes and quads to produce all the explosive force to get airborne and land back down. That makes it a useful drill for exposing hip power that a standing jump squat can mask with ankle-driven momentum. It's demanding and best used sparingly as a power-focused accessory.

How to Do the Kneeling Jump Squat

  1. Kneel on the ground with your feet hip-width apart and your toes pointing forward.
  2. Rest a barbell across your upper back on your shoulders.
  3. Brace your core and glutes, then explosively jump into the air, extending your hips and knees.
  4. As you jump, push through your toes and fully extend your ankles, knees, and hips.
  5. Land softly back on the ground, bending your knees to absorb the impact.
  6. Immediately move into the next rep, repeating the jump squat motion.
